#459a65 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#459a65 is composed of 27.1% red, 60.4%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.4% yellow and 39.6% black. It has a hue angle of 142.6 degrees, a saturation of 38.1% and a lightness of 43.7%. #459a65 color hex could be obtained by blending #8affca with #003500.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#459a65 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#459a65 has RGB values of R:69, G:154,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.34,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 4561509.

Shades and Tints of #459a65
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020503 is the darkest color, while #f6fb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#459a65
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#67786d is the less saturated color, while #00df54 is the most saturated one.
